Peng Zhan is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Peng Zhan has authored 211 papers receiving a total of 4.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 96 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 69 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 67 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ials. Recurrent topics in Peng Zhan's work include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(49 papers), Photonic Crystals and Applications (48 papers) and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(36 papers). Peng Zhan is often cited by papers focused on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(49 papers), Photonic Crystals and Applications (48 papers) and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(36 papers). Peng Zhan coll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Peng Zhan's co-authors include Zhenlin Wang, Guangxu Su, Ming‐Hui Lu, Yan‐Feng Chen, Hongfei Wang, Jienan Chen, Zhengjun Zhang, Lishu Shao, Z. L. Wang and J. H.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Advanced Materials and Angewandte Chemie International Edition.
